Southeast Asia, Indonesia, ca. late 19th to early 20th century CE. A beautiful example of a kris (also keris). The carved wooden handle exhibits lustrous black hues as well as a pair of abstract anthropomorphic maskettes along the interior curve, and a silvered brass spacer disc rests between the blade shoulder and handle base. The forged-iron blade features a distinctly straight profile with sharpened edges, a pointed tip, a separately forged hand guard, and ribbons of lighter material within the iron matrix. The carved wooden sheath has a broad guard protector above the blade housing, and a removable brass sheath jacket is lightly incised with intricate floral motifs. Size (w/ sheath): 6" W x 18.625" H (15.2 cm x 47.3 cm); (blade): 14.9" L (37.8 cm)
